The Kirby Quiz is the 64th episode of the Kirby: Right Back at Ya! series. In this episode, to commemorate the New Year, King Dedede and Escargoon set up a special quiz show based on Kirby and the events of previous episodes hosted by the N.M.E. Sales Guy. The quiz proceeds normally at first, but King Dedede and Escargoon attempt to sabotage it near the end. Despite initially appearing to win the event, Kirby and Tiff reveal their trick to the crowd, and the N.M.E. Sales Guy disqualifies them, allowing Tiff and Kirby to win the event instead. King Dedede and Escargoon then receive a "consolation prize" of being launched from a fireworks cone.
The episode begins at Castle Dedede, where King Dedede and Escargoon are riding the throne as it travels along its automated rail system and they are talking about greeting the sunrise on a new year. Once they reach a certain balcony, King Dedede greets that sunrise, and then commences a celebration by having his Waddle Dees fire the castle's cannons to wake everyone else up. From there, a new show broadcasts on Channel DDD called "The Kirby Quiz Challenge", and invites five teams of contestants to win a grand prize. A special stage is set up which everybody in Cappy Town attends and Escargoon announces the teams of contestants (details in section below) and finishes by introducing the N.M.E. Sales Guy as the host. Once everyone is set up in their podiums, the quiz begins.
As the quiz progresses, the Star Team consisting of Tiff and Kirby gains a considerable lead over the other teams, with the Treasure Team of King Dedede and Escargoon falling steadily behind and getting frustrated. In order to boost their chances, they distract Kirby with a watermelon around Question 10 to force the Star Team to be absent for a moment. As the final question comes up, the N.M.E. Sales Guy reveals the grand prize to be a free trip to the tropical planet "Hawahu". For the last question, all contestants guess the right answer, but have their answers sabotaged excepting King Dedede and Escargoon, allowing the Treasure Team to claim the special 100 point question and win the event. As soon as Kirby returns from his snack, however, he accidentally bumps into the Waddle Dee who had done the sabotaging, revealing the trick to the crowd. Seeing this, the N.M.E. Sales Guy ends up disqualifying the Treasure Team, allowing the Star Team to take the win instead. For their efforts, the Treasure Team is given a "consolation prize" of being launched from the fireworks cannons that commemorate the end of the event and to celebrate the new year. The episode ends as the other characters watch the fireworks.
